Youth Roundtable at Klang River Festival

📍 Living Room Under 📅 Saturday, 27th September 2025 🕑 2:00 PM – 4:00 PM
This afternoon roundtable brings together youth, experts, and community leaders for a dynamic exchange of ideas on the future of urban rivers. The program centers on activating youth voices and exploring how we can steward rivers as spaces of resilience, recreation, and learning.
🔹 Event Flow
- Panel Discussion (60 mins): Urban Rivers and Youth Action Hear from experts and youth leaders on challenges and opportunities for urban river stewardship. (Main highlight)
- Focus Group Discussions (40 mins): Break into groups to explore real-world scenarios around: • Rivers as spaces for recreation • Managing plastic pollution • Building education and awareness
- Group Presentations (15 mins): Each group presents their key ideas and solutions.
- Reflections & Group Photo (5 mins): Wrap up with collective reflections and capture the moment.

🌍 Thematic Focus
The discussions are anchored around Activation + Stewardship, covering:
- Pollution – tackling plastic and waste
- Recreation – reimagining rivers as community spaces
- Education – building awareness and stewardship
